As a RAD (Rapid Application Development) Developer for our clients esteemed investment bank's trading desk, you will play a pivotal role in driving innovation and efficiency within their Fixed Income trading operations. Leveraging your expertise in Excel and Python programming, you will be responsible for developing cutting-edge solutions that enhance the trader's ability to analyze, manage risk, and execute trades seamlessly. Your contributions will directly impact the success of our trading desk, ensuring it remains at the forefront of the financial market.

Key Responsibilities:

Python Development:

  • Design, develop, and maintain Excel-based spreadsheets and Python applications tailored to the specific needs of the trading desk.

  • Implement automated processes to streamline trading activities and enhance desk productivity.

Trading Desk Support:

  • Collaborate closely with traders to understand their requirements and provide technical solutions that address their unique challenges.

  • Offer ongoing support to the trading desk, troubleshooting issues, and optimizing existing tools to align with evolving market demands.

Required Skills:

Strong programming skills in Python, with a focus on financial applications.

In-depth knowledge of trading desk operations and Fixed Income products.

Familiarity with risk management principles and methodologies.

Ability to collaborate effectively with traders and other stakeholders.

Prior experience in RAD development within the financial industry is a plus.
